National Development: Cameroon’s Diaspora on Board

 The Forum of Cameroon’s Diaspora  will hold in Yaounde from June 28- 30, 2017

The Minister of External Relations, Lejeune Mbella Mbella in the presence of the his colleague of Communication, Issa Tchiroma Bakary set the ball rolling for the first edition of the Forum of the Diaspora (FODIAS 2017) during a press briefing in Yaounde on June 22, 2017. The forum to hold on the theme, “Cameroon and its Diaspora: Acting together for the development of the nation,” will take place from June 28 to June 30, 2017 at the Yaounde Conference Centre.
Mr Mbella Mbella said the overall mission of the 2017 Diaspora Forum is “to present government’s initiatives in favour of its Diaspora, increase awareness of the Diaspora and ensure the visibility of its actions in favour of Cameroon’s development”. The forum also aims to set up a “platform for communication and exchanges, in order to improve the conditions for an inclusive dialogue that would make it possible to capitalize the assets for this specific component of the nation with a view to the development of the country,” he added. At the end of the forum, a committee is expected to be created to monitor and evaluate the implementation of projects, a framework for permanent dialogue between the government and the Diaspora, a database of all skills in all possible fields of Cameroonians abroad and finally, there is expected to be a greater involvement of the Diaspora in local development.
The Yaounde forum will serve as occasion for the authorities and members of the Diaspora to put in place concrete actions to give substance to the reflections.
